Worth A Visit

Here are some photos taken from my last visit to the Charles Town Maroon community in the Buff Bay Valley in Portland. Charles Town is a Maroon Community located approximately 20 minutes drive south of Buff Bay. The town is known for its Maroon history and culture, its Safu Yard,
